Offerte di lavoro a distanza e da casa in India

Hybrid Senior Data Engineer Senior Data Engineer

SAPGM Solutions · India · Hybrid

About the job

We are looking for Senior Data Engineer, send your resume to [email protected]

Company Overview

SAPGM Solutions is a growing leader and an expert in RPO, Staffing, Consulting, Trainings & Background Verification services. With 51-200 employees and headquartered in Ameerpet, Telangana, we belong to the IT Services and IT Consulting industry.

Job Overview

We are looking for a Senior Data Engineer to join our dynamic team. This mid-level position offers a range of employment types including remote, contract-to-hire, contract, or freelance, and is available in multiple locations: Hyderabad, Bangalore, Chennai, Pune, Kolkata, Noida, and Gurgaon. The ideal candidate should have a strong background in data engineering, data modeling, and ETL development.

Qualifications And Skills

  • Proven experience in data modeling (Mandatory skill) with a solid understanding of database design principles and best practices.
  • Expertise in ETL development (Mandatory skill) including experience with extract, transform, and load processes.
  • Proficiency in Python (Mandatory skill) for data manipulation, automation, and scripting tasks.
  • Experience with big data technologies such as Hadoop, Spark, or Flink for handling large datasets.
  • Solid understanding of data warehousing concepts and architecture, including schema design and data integration techniques.
  • Strong skills in SQL for querying, creating, and managing databases.
  • Experience in managing data pipelines including data ingestion, transformation, and distribution.
  • Familiarity with cloud platforms like AWS, Azure, or Google Cloud for deploying and managing data solutions.

Roles And Responsibilities

  • Design, develop, and maintain scalable data models that support reporting and analytics needs.
  • Create and manage robust ETL processes to ensure the accurate and efficient movement of data across systems.
  • Utilize Python to automate data extraction, transformation, and loading tasks.
  • Implement and optimize big data solutions to handle large-scale data processing.
  • Develop and maintain data warehouses, ensuring data integrity and consistency.
  • Write efficient SQL queries to support data analysis and reporting requirements.
  • Oversee the creation, scheduling, and monitoring of data pipelines for continuous data flow.
  • Work with cloud platforms to deploy, manage, and monitor data engineering solutions.
  • Collaborate with cross-functional teams to understand and fulfill data requirements.

Desired Skills and Experience

Big Data Technologies, Data Modeling, ETL Development, Data Warehousing, SQL, Python, Data Pipeline Management, Cloud Platforms